From: <JCMARTIN43_at_aol.com> > But if you're going to get one, get a small Firefly with AA batts, > protect and tether it, and consider it a good, one-time $75 premium on a life > insurance policy. Add a few dollars and use a photo lithium AA battery. It will have a much longer shelf life and, significantly, work over a wider (read: colder) temperature range than a regular alkaline AA.
